冯诺依曼计算机的基本原理冯·诺依曼计算机是现代计算机体系结构的基础,其设计想法由数学家约翰·冯·诺依曼在20世纪40年代提出。这一架构为后来的计算机进步奠定了学说基础,至今仍广泛应用于各类计算设备中。下面内容是对冯·诺依曼计算机基本原理的拓展资料与分析。
一、冯·诺依曼计算机的基本原理概述
冯·诺依曼计算机的核心想法可以概括为“存储程序”和“程序控制”。该架构强调计算机内部数据和指令都以二进制形式存储,并通过统一的存储单元进行处理。其主要特点包括:
– 存储程序:程序和数据均以二进制形式存储在内存中。
– 程序控制:计算机按照指令顺序自动执行操作。
– 五大部分结构:包括运算器、控制器、存储器、输入设备和输出设备。
– 二进制表示:所有信息均以0和1的形式表示,便于电子电路处理。
二、冯·诺依曼计算机的基本原理拓展资料(表格)
| 原理名称 | 内容说明 |
| 存储程序 | 程序和数据都以二进制形式存储在内存中,实现程序与数据的统一管理。 |
| 程序控制 | 计算机按照存储在内存中的指令顺序自动执行,无需人工干预。 |
| 五大组成部分 | 包括运算器、控制器、存储器、输入设备和输出设备,构成完整的计算机体系。 |
| 二进制表示 | 所有信息(包括数据和指令)均用0和1表示,便于电子电路处理和传输。 |
| 指令集架构 | 指令集定义了计算机能够执行的操作,是程序运行的基础。 |
| 自动化执行 | 计算机根据指令自动完成数据处理,进步运算效率和灵活性。 |
三、冯·诺依曼架构的意义与影响
冯·诺依曼计算机的设计理念极大地推动了计算机技术的进步,使得计算机从早期的专用设备转变为通用计算工具。它不仅为现代计算机提供了学说框架,还影响了后续的计算机体系结构设计,如哈佛架构等。顺带提一嘴,该架构的可扩展性和灵活性也使其成为现代高性能计算和嵌入式体系的参考模型。
四、拓展资料
冯·诺依曼计算机的基本原理是现代计算机进步的基石,其核心想法在于“存储程序”和“程序控制”。通过将程序和数据统一存储于内存,并依靠控制器按序执行指令,实现了计算机的自动化运行。这种架构不仅进步了计算效率,也为后续的计算机技术进步奠定了坚实的基础。

